  • Joe McNally takes his active imagination to a new level with a Halloween gone awry in this photo shoot. Watch Joe work through a complex lighting scenario yielding spooky fun! A little girl stays up past bedtime, reading a scary story. Then, out of the darkness of her room, a shimmery woodlands creature comes alive from her painted wall mural. What might happen next?
    Thanks to an amazing crew: flawless production by Lynn DelMastro, brilliant body painter Anastasia Durasova who transformed our lovely model Tanya Sinkevica into the creature living in the wall, hair stylist Jerome Cultrera, prop stylist Katherine Hammond, and terrific mural painting by Dana Heffern.     Iconic picture, is what we get here. Maybe not for the general public, but it should be for every photographer. Technically, it shows a clever mix of big fat studio flash combined with speedlights. I'd argue that all the indoor light could have been done with SB-800/SB-900/SB-910 where there are Profotos - but that's just a matter of using what you already have. Just those 3 Profoto 2,400 W.s pack strobes outside mimicking moonlight at broad daylight - brilliant (I would equate that to about 96 SB-910 speedlights, btw.) The whole production is a great collaboration.
